Beach (Sand in the Clam) has a sense of reminiscing about the past, moments frozen in time with his wife. The memories of the beach altered from what it once was. As You Pass By is an echo of war and the despair it leaves in its absence. John Marks takes his readers on a journey to Vietnam, where he was faced with horrific sights and painful memories that he still carries with him today, but however agonising they were, Marks was able to find love and hope. Uncertain Shores is a collection of poetry about the ambiguity of being travellers in strange lands, the hazy future, and the feelings elicited from it. It makes you wonder about the after, leaving you with a sense of want and longing, aching to reach out into the vastness of the unknown.
